SOCOTEC UK & Ireland is looking for a Water Hygiene Technician to support water hygiene and monitoring services across Scotland. This entry-level position requires a full UK driving licence and offers training for candidates who may lack prior experience.
Key responsibilities include:
- Performing microbiological water sampling
- Documenting observations
- Liaising with contractors
Candidates should possess strong organisation and time-management skills. A comprehensive benefits package is also offered.
